`
izuoyan
  • 浏览: 9230079 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

【IOS】实现一种书本的展示特效

阅读更多

【原创作品, 欢迎转载,转载请在明显处注明! 谢谢。

原文地址:http://blog.csdn.net/toss156/article/details/7630518


最近在做一个电子书的项目,其中有一个书架的功能。看了很多其他应用的书架,有些实现的效果真的很不错,就比如《宝宝爱看书》,于是也仿着自己写了一个,虽然最后没能用在项目中,但是还是觉得很不错,在这里和大家分享一下怎么实现的。

一开始以列表的方式显示向上或者向下滑动,切换布局方式,位置的信息记录在plist中点击其中任意一本书,选中的书本移动到最前面,只有在最前面的书本是可以直接打开的。






Demo的下载地址:http://download.csdn.net/detail/toss156/4350495


分享到:
评论

相关推荐

    IOS书本展示效果

    在iOS开发中,"iOS书本展示效果"通常是指创建一个具有翻页动画和互动性的电子书应用。这种效果能够模拟真实纸质书籍的阅读体验,让用户体验到在移动设备上翻阅书本的乐趣。AppleTree的产品“宝宝爱看书”就是一个很...

    ios-基于collectionView的轮播特效.zip

    总的来说,"ios-基于collectionView的轮播特效.zip"项目提供了一种使用UICollectionView实现轮播特效的方法,涉及到的关键技术有自定义UICollectionViewFlowLayout、数据源和代理方法的实现、用户交互处理以及性能...

    iOS 7蒙版特效Demo

    这个"iOS 7蒙版特效Demo"是一个示例项目,展示了如何在iOS 7及以上版本的系统中实现这类效果,以及如何优雅地展示和隐藏DatePicker。 首先,蒙版特效通常用于增加界面的层次感和交互性。在iOS 7中,这种效果可以...

    ios源码之3D书本翻页效果.rar

    本项目“ios源码之3D书本翻页效果”提供了一种实现这种效果的方法。下面我们将深入探讨相关的知识点。 首先,我们要了解iOS开发的基础,主要是Objective-C或Swift语言。本项目可能使用了其中的一种,因为它们是苹果...

    ios-iOS动画和特效demo.zip

    - [iOS动画和特效(一)UIView动画和CoreAnimation](http://liuyanwei.jumppo.com/2015/10/30/iOS-Animation-UIViewAndCoreAnimation.html) - [iOS动画和特效(二)UIKit力学行为]...

    各种IOS的特效动画

    在iOS开发中,动画是一种非常重要的元素,它可以增强用户体验,使应用更加生动有趣。苹果官方提供了多种重力感应相关的特效动画,这些动画充分利用了设备的传感器技术,为用户带来独特的互动体验。本篇文章将深入...

    IOS源码应用Demo-FTUtils for iOS特效库,你值得拥有.zip

    【FTUtils for iOS特效库】是一个专为iOS开发者设计的源码库,它包含了丰富的UI特效和实用工具,能够帮助开发者快速实现各种视觉效果和功能,对于毕业设计和论文撰写阶段的学习者来说,是一个非常宝贵的资源。...

    ios-简单的加分特效.zip

    "ios-简单的加分特效.zip" 提供的资源显然是一个关于如何在iOS应用中实现加分动画的示例。这种动画通常用于游戏场景,当用户获得分数时,以视觉效果增强用户的成就感。下面我们将详细探讨iOS中的动画原理、如何创建...

    ios 360度全景展示

    在iOS平台上实现360度全景展示是一种富有创新和吸引力的技术,它能让用户通过移动设备全方位查看场景,仿佛身临其境。这种技术在房地产、旅游、产品展示等领域有着广泛的应用。本文将深入探讨如何在iOS应用中创建并...

    iOS 10 in Swift 3 非常好的ios书

    Swift 3是Apple推出的一种现代化、安全且强大的编程语言,旨在简化iOS、macOS、watchOS以及tvOS的软件开发。这本书的反复强调“非常好”,暗示了其内容的深度和质量,对于想要提升iOS开发技能的开发者来说,无疑是一...

    iOS 实现的即时聊天

    XMPP是一种基于XML的开放标准,广泛用于即时消息、在线状态管理和文件传输等场景。下面我们将详细探讨iOS上实现XMPP即时聊天涉及的关键知识点。 1. **XMPP框架选择**:在iOS开发中,常见的XMPP框架有XEPermissions...

    iOS自定义UIButton点击动画特效

    借鉴相关资料,整理了一个很有意思的button动画效果,iOS自定义UIButton点击动画特效 先看一下效果图: 下面贴上代码: ViewController: #import @interface ViewController : UIViewController @end #import ...

    IOS源码应用Demo-3D书本翻页效果.zip

    【标题】"IOS源码应用Demo-3D书本翻页效果.zip" 是一个iOS开发相关的资源,其中包含了实现3D书本翻页效果的应用源代码。这种效果常见于电子书阅读器或互动式应用程序中,它为用户提供了类似于翻阅真实书籍的视觉体验...

    iOS打字机效果Demo

    在iOS应用开发中,"打字机效果"是一种常见的UI动画,它模拟了老式打字机逐字显示文本的过程,增加了用户界面的趣味性和互动性。这种效果通常用于消息输入框、加载提示或者故事叙述等场景,为用户体验增添一份独特的...

    ios实现树目录

    在iOS开发中,构建树状目录结构是一种常见的需求,特别是在数据组织和用户界面展示时。本文将详细讲解如何使用Objective-C(OC)语言来实现这一功能,同时结合SQLite数据库(如enzoDB.sqlite)的数据存储,以及用户...

    安卓仿ios特效包

    总之,“安卓仿ios特效包”为 Android 用户提供了一种尝试 iOS 界面风格的途径,通过改变系统主题、动画和交互方式,实现个性化定制。然而,为了保证设备的安全和稳定,用户在使用前应充分了解风险并做好充分准备。...

    ios的一个重力特效的demo

    这个“ios的一个重力特效的demo”很可能是展示如何在iOS应用中实现这种特效的实例。 首先,要实现重力特效,开发者通常会使用Apple提供的SceneKit或SpriteKit框架。SceneKit是面向3D图形的游戏和图形应用框架,而...

    iOS 文字动画(每个字逐个显示)

    "iOS 文字动画(每个字逐个显示)"这个主题主要关注如何逐个展示文本中的每一个字符,从而创建出独特的视觉效果。以下是对这两种实现方式的详细说明: 1. **逐个字符绘制** 这种方法涉及到对字符串进行拆分,然后...

    jQuery苹果ios10风格背景图片视差动画特效

    【jQuery苹果iOS10风格背景图片视差动画特效】是一种基于JavaScript库jQuery实现的网页设计技术,它模拟了苹果iOS10系统中的一个独特视觉效果。这种特效在用户滚动页面或者移动鼠标时,背景图片会产生一种缓慢的移动...

    ios-菜单特效.zip

    在iOS开发中,菜单特效是用户界面中常见且重要的元素之一,它能够提供直观的导航方式,提升用户体验。"ios-菜单特效.zip"文件显然包含了关于实现这种效果的相关代码示例。下面,我们将深入探讨菜单特效的设计原理、...

Global site tag (gtag.js) - Google Analytics